new shows i've started watching

Covert Affairs-  spy series sort of like Alias Lite, more humor and the agent is a newbie who finally won her first fight in episode 2 (after losing her first 2). she's no Sydney that's for sure but plays more of a smartass type than kickass.

Haven- FBI agent sent to investigate wierd doings in the town of Haven where she runs into a personal mystery as well and decides to hang around for a bit to investigate while all sorts of X-Files-ish stuff happens around her. best part- the people living there are all "well, that's just Haven for you."
